#1136a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1136a9 is composed of 6.7% red, 21.2%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.9% cyan, 68%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 225.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 36.5%. #1136a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#226cff with #000053.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#1136a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010309 is the darkest color, while #f6f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1136a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595b61 is the less saturated color, while #032fb7 is the most saturated one.
